    Since we published our previous episode, Sony not only announced it was having a State of Play event, but that event has already happened. Thus, we have much to discuss throughout this lengthy episode, an unexpected surprise for the PlayStation faithful. In short, the most recent State of Play was a great showcase of nearly 30 upcoming PlayStation 5 games, with some PS4 and PSVR2 mixed in there, too. And -- for those that care -- more than a half-dozen of the games are PS5 console exclusive, nipping that entire argument in the bud. In the realm of Sony second party, we've learned about a Marvel-themed fighting game from Arc System Works called Marvel Tokon: Fighting Souls, while Tecmo Koei's Team Ninja is hard at work on Nioh 3. Elsewhere, we were given the first glimpse at IO Interactive's long-in-development James Bond game called First Light, a brand-new Lumines offering from the creators of Tetris Effect, the return of Capcom's seemingly-beleaguered Pragmata, something fresh from Grasshopper Manufacture called Romeo Is A Dead Man, a late-September release date for Silent Hill F, our first look at the sequel to Iga's Bloodstained, and -- yes indeed! -- confirmation of Final Fantasy Tactics coming to PlayStation in just a few months in the form of The Ivalice Chronicles.     The global economy is in a tumultuous state, inflation has carved away everyone's purchasing power, and prices are almost universally going up. So naturally, PlayStation will follow suit and jack its rates up too, right? Well, no. Instead, they're doing the exact opposite of what seems natural: For their annual, weeks-long Days of Play sales event, Sony has slashed prices on PS5 and PS5 Pro, PSVR2 and DualSense, and even DualSense Edge and the Access controller. Is Sony's boldness in risking economic erosion worth it? Is its strategy simply to put its boot on Xbox's neck once and for all? We discuss. Plus: If all went according to plan, The Order: 1886 would have gotten two sequels, EA cancels its Black Panther project while shutting down the studio behind it, Build A Rocket Boy suggests there may be a paid, organized campaign against its upcoming title MindsEye, and more.
